Went because it was a god deal. We had drink package and freeWiFi. Food was good BUT service for breakfast and lunch not so good, staff was nice but slow and food not hot or what you ordered at times. If you ordered eggs they toast would come out either first or 20 mins after your eggs. dinner staff and food good, still nothing really as hot as it should be.

Entertainment ok not great the first couple shows got a little better, but it was always the same just different costumes, like someone said to us a night school musical. Most staff nice but the upper officers in white barely said hello or smiled.

Your could get a Long Island ice tea for 6.00 but not a frozen drink that has one liquor in it strange. Bartenders nice at pool and White lion where they served nice snacks.

Cabin Review

Balcony Stateroom

Super small shower, had trouble with toilet but they fixed it quickly, water under desk we don’t know for how long but noticed it when I picked up my wet sandals. Bed sheets had pills and small hole in them, soft bed pillows, room temperature was working well, liked the window which they gave as an upgrade. Good location to elevator.

Ocean Cay MSC Marine Reserve

Very nice but long day 12 hrs, too long wish we had that much time in George Town or other islands, but we walked the entire island, nice shops but expensive as one would expect. Lots of bars to get a drink. Biggest bummer was the buffet which was loaded with flies, yikes. Glad we ate early, it was bad. Good selection of food, had food trucks also which was nice. My husband liked the hamburger. Great fruit selection. Oh bring your own water container they don’t let you bring a bottled water from the ship, eco friendly. If you like the beach it was great, nice place to visit for sure.

Grand Cayman (Georgetown)

We got off and found a bus Native Tour guide, driver was fantastic 20,00 for two hrs or more. 15 minutes at each stop was good, but if you wanted to go into the water with dolphins you need more time for sure and your bathing suit

Ocho Rios

Had tender problems short time there didn’t do anything but walk around for an hr then back on ship. Very bad day as some people never got off the ship. No organization on this ship. Seems like they have new crew members who need lots of training which I heard they do not give much of. Overall I would never sail on Armonia again.
